Transaction 631a28fe455a5210f02a0bc0048d8a033aae305e93bedd2e776c2fb3fa350242
1 Input
1 Output
-
631a28fe455a5210f02a0bc0048d8a033aae305e93bedd2e776c2fb3fa350242:0
- value
- 84666677
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 dcddae3589520ad0cbf28187a2963367253b5959 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1M8qDqP8UZhWNLvgJCTe5jfY6E5PBQiyfL